titleOfInvention Process for the preparation of 2-(trihalomethyl) benzamide
abstract The present invention relates to a process for the preparation of 2-(trihalomethyl) benzamide from a 2-(trihalomethyl) benzoyl chloride in the presence of isopropanol or cold water.
